idea是一款流行的集成开发环境,可以用来开发Java、Python等多种语言的应用程序。在开发过程中,我们经常需要使用idea连接sqlserver数据库,进行数据的查询、修改、导入导出等操作。但是,有时候我们会遇到idea连接sqlserver数据库失败的情况,这会给我们的开发工作带来不便和困扰。那么,idea连接sqlserver数据库失败的原因是什么?有哪些解决方法呢?
一般来说,idea连接sqlserver数据库失败的原因可能有以下几种:
1.sqlserver数据库服务没有启动或者配置不正确。这是最常见的原因,我们可以通过检查sqlserver配置管理器或者服务管理器,看看sqlserver数据库服务是否正常运行,端口号是否正确,登录名和密码是否有效等。
2.idea的数据库驱动没有安装或者版本不匹配。idea需要使用jdbc驱动来连接sqlserver数据库,如果没有安装驱动或者驱动版本和数据库版本不一致,就会导致连接失败。我们可以通过检查idea的设置,看看是否有安装sqlserver的jdbc驱动,并且选择合适的版本。
3.idea的数据源配置不正确或者缺少必要的参数。idea需要通过数据源来管理和使用数据库连接,如果数据源配置不正确或者缺少必要的参数,比如url、用户名、密码、数据库名等,就会导致连接失败。我们可以通过检查idea的数据源设置,看看是否有填写完整和正确的参数。
4.网络问题或者防火墙设置问题。如果我们的idea和sqlserver数据库不在同一台机器上,那么就需要通过网络来进行通信。如果网络出现故障或者防火墙设置不合理,就会阻碍idea和sqlserver数据库之间的通信,导致连接失败。我们可以通过ping命令或者telnet命令,测试网络连通性和端口可用性。
如果我们遇到了idea连接sqlserver数据库失败的情况,我们可以根据以上几种原因,逐一排查和解决。以下是一些常用的解决方法:
1.重启sqlserver数据库服务或者重新配置sqlserver数据库服务。这是最简单也最有效的方法,可以解决大部分的连接问题。
2.下载并安装最新版本的jdbc驱动,并且在idea中选择正确的驱动版本。这可以避免驱动版本不匹配或者缺少驱动的问题。
3.检查并修改idea中的数据源配置,确保参数完整和正确。这可以避免数据源配置错误或者缺少参数的问题。
4.检查并修复网络问题或者防火墙设置问题。这可以避免网络故障或者防火墙拦截的问题。
通过以上几种方法,我们应该能够成功地解决idea连接sqlserver数据库失败的问题,并且顺利地进行开发工作。